Supervalu Selects Oracle for HR, Finance Enterprise Platform

Supervalu has selected Oracle Cloud as the new technology platform for its integrated portfolio of enterprise human resources and finance functions.

The wholesaler/retailer will phase in the new Oracle Cloud offerings across three key parts of its business: internal administration of the wholesale distribution and retail grocery businesses, and in services that the company provides externally to its customers.

“We have a terrific opportunity to deliver more professional services and back-end support to our existing wholesale customers, as well as leverage our scale and expertise to reach new customers,” said Randy Burdick, EVP/CIO for Minneapolis-based Supervalu. “The Oracle Cloud provides us with a more robust infrastructure and a comprehensive solution that we believe will help us drive increased efficiencies, speed decision-making and enhance the overall customer experience.”

Supervalu will initially implement Oracle's ERP and HCM Clouds, both of which are part of a broad suite of the provider's applications that are integrated with social, mobile and analytic capabilities to result in improved process integration and more complete and impactful reporting.

The selection of Oracle Cloud will provide Supervalu "with a complete set of enterprise-grade cloud applications, offering both breadth and depth of functionality,” said Rondy Ng, SVP of applications development at Redwood Shores, Calif.-based Oracle. “Our integrated ERP and HCM cloud solutions are uniquely placed to cater to today’s changing business environment and enable our customers to modernize back-office operations and empower their people.”

The solutions will enhance Supervalu's user experience with a simple, scalable and intuitive design that can be delivered to users on desktop, tablet and mobile applications. The company will also use Oracle HCM Cloud’s suite of talent and workforce management offerings to provide an engaging and collaborative HR experience to find and retain employees.

As one of the largest grocery wholesalers and retailers in the United States, with annual sales of approximately $18 billion, Supervalu serves a network of 3,588 stores composed of 1,796 independent stores serviced primarily by its food distribution business; 1,360 Save-A-Lot stores, of which 897 are operated by licensee owners; and 200 traditional retail grocery stores.
